The Role

We are seeking a dynamic Director of Data Strategy & Analytics to lead the intersection of data strategy, analytics innovation, and client impact at Wpromote. You’ll lead, own, and evolve Wpromote’s offering for Data Strategy & Analytics services to help all delivery teams get streamlined access to high-quality marketing data that drives game-changing performance for clients in a fraction of the time when compared with industry standards. You’ll also partner with Product to help ideate and influence the product roadmap for Polaris to automate aspects of Data Strategy & Analytics services. 

You will serve as a trusted advisor to senior clients, driving clarity in how data informs media, creative, and customer decisions, while building scalable frameworks, analytics products, and data pipelines in partnership with cross-functional teams across Product, Engineering, and Client Services. 

This role blends high-level client engagement and business strategy with technical consultative rigor in data collection, advanced analytics, measurement, and automation.

You Will Be

  • Partnering with a cross-functional team of exec-level leaders across Client & Media Strategy, Data Strategy & Analytics leaders to deliver scalable, high-quality, cross-channel data solutions and service experiences quickly to clients and their teams from across Analytics Engineering, Analytics Management, Data Engineering, Reporting Solutions, and Data Analysis.

  • Leading cross-functional strategy and delivery: Overseeing a team of Data Strategists and managing your own book of business to deliver high-quality data solutions, insights, and measurement frameworks across our client portfolio.

  • Driving client impact: Serving as an executive sponsor for enterprise clients, guiding data-driven recommendations that inform media mix, audience strategy, and creative performance.

  • Scaling new capabilities: Defining and implementing processes to make analytical solutions reproducible, well-documented, and integrated into broader client strategies.

  • Support growth: Pitching new business on the differentiated value of Data Strategy & Analytics services, crafting a consultative sales approach through consulting on prospect MarTech stacks and Polaris solutions. Evolving Data Strategy & Analytics offerings by continually improving and adding service offerings and products. 

  • Acting as an escalation point to promptly resolve complex and occasionally unprecedented situations with broad definitions.

  • Building internal alignment: Educating and training the Client Strategy, Channel, and Executive teams on Data Strategy & Analytics capabilities to ensure consistent adoption of best practices. 

  • Lead measurement frameworks: Leading/collaborating in the development of standardized approaches to measurement, including taxonomy governance, KPI frameworks, and performance dashboards. 

  • Provide thought leadership across a variety of Data Strategy focus areas: Customer Data Platforms, Media Strategy & Optimization Methods, Data Privacy Regulations & Data Usage Guidelines, and MarTech Architecture.

  • Cultivating a culture of excellence: Empowering and mentoring managers and analysts to champion a high-performing, client-first environment centered on curiosity, professional accountability, and relentless optimization.

You Must Have

  • 8+ years of experience in digital analytics, data strategy, or marketing analytics leadership roles.

  • Strong understanding of marketing and advertising technology ecosystems (e.g., Google Ads, Meta Ads, GA4, Looker, dbt, GCP/AWS, Adobe Analytics, CDP, Identity solutions &  Cleanrooms).

  • Familiarity with creating and implementing data taxonomy governance best practices across multiple ad platforms

  • Familiarity with creating and interpreting measurement models such as MMM, MTA, and incrementality testing 

  • Demonstrated success translating data into actionable insights within a performance marketing or growth strategy context.

  • Exceptional executive communication and client-facing experience, with the ability to bridge technical and business perspectives.

  • Proven project management skills, capable of managing multiple teams and engagements simultaneously.

  • Experience mentoring managers and analysts to deliver scalable, reproducible analytical solutions.

Nice to Have

  • Strong experience in Adobe Analytics, RTCDP, and understanding of the entire Adobe Experience Cloud

  • Experience in or adjacent to roles such as Analytics Engineering, Data Engineering, Media Buying, or Client Services.

  • Experience with Media Mix Modeling, Incrementality Testing, Forecasting, or Predictive Analytics.

  • Experience in analytical tools such as R, Python, and SQL, and familiarity with machine learning techniques and data visualization tools.

  • Background in developing or integrating data products or internal analytics platforms.

  • Experience leading analytics teams within a performance marketing or digital agency environment.

What you need to know about the Boston Tech Scene

Boston is a powerhouse for technology innovation thanks to world-class research universities like MIT and Harvard and a robust pipeline of venture capital investment. Host to the first telephone call and one of the first general-purpose computers ever put into use, Boston is now a hub for biotechnology, robotics and artificial intelligence — though it’s also home to several B2B software giants. So it’s no surprise that the city consistently ranks among the greatest startup ecosystems in the world.

Key Facts About Boston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 269,000; 9.4%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Thermo Fisher Scientific, Toast, Klaviyo, HubSpot, DraftKings
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, biotechnology, robotics, software, aerospace
  • Funding Landscape: $15.7 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Summit Partners, Volition Capital, Bain Capital Ventures, MassVentures, Highland Capital Partners
  • Research Centers and Universities: MIT, Harvard University, Boston College, Tufts University, Boston University, Northeastern University, Smithsonian Astrophysical Observatory, National Bureau of Economic Research, Broad Institute, Lowell Center for Space Science & Technology, National Emerging Infectious Diseases Laboratories
